> The new Shutdown page in Mifos currently has two buttons:
> Start Shutdown
> Cancel Shutdown
> Requesting a third button is added to the page called "Refresh".  This button 
> would refresh the page.  Currently the Cancel Shutdown button has this 
> behavior before starting shutdown but this is a little confusing to the user 
> to understand whether Cancel Shutdown is doing refresh vs. canceling off the 
> page.
> Request for buttons:
> Start Shutdown - stays as is, except disable the button after being clicked
> Cancel Shutdown - is visible but disabled until Start Shutdown is clicked.  
> Refresh - is visible and always active.  When user clicks this button the 
> list of users and countdown timer are refreshed.
> Also, requesting the buttons be moved to appear between the Schedule In field 
> and the Logged users list since the list of logged users could be quite long 
> for some deployments.
